Rolling Mountain Property With Seclusion

Located only a short drive southwest of the quiet town of Jackson, is a great chance to own an end-of-the-road, private, mountain-forested property. Tucked away just off KY 1933 at the end of Raleigh, Br. Road and Figured Beech Cemetery, where the dirt road ends, so to speak, is this beautiful, rolling mountain forest, providing that quiet, secluded privacy that everyone needs so desperately these days. This tract takes in vast hillsides, peaking ridges, and cresting secondary points descending into two valleys joining at the entrance. This property is made up of a natural mix of mid-sized oak/hickory hardwoods along the upper slopes and ridge tops with soft mast red maple, yellow poplar, and American beech along the lower elevations and valleys.
